Transaction f63b51fc762e0a752a7eebaa8f5fd9f4deb51f6009d64713dbb3ab109d82744c
1 Input
1 Output
-
f63b51fc762e0a752a7eebaa8f5fd9f4deb51f6009d64713dbb3ab109d82744c:0
- value
- 99993434
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0a96cd96c56d50c50f9451c0876ea14144f4c9a5 OP_EQUAL
- address
- 32f1LShT4T3fDrkz51QbpowBqMUwAJ857y